英文摘要
Obtaining valuable energy services with less environmental impact is a crucial goal of engineering and science, but these developments must be economically viable in order to be adopted. I propose to build on the solid foundation laid in my earlier discovery grants to consider the impact of regulation and policy, as well as market prices, on plant operation and construction decisions. I will close the loop to see the impact of the resulting optimal build/operate decisions on market price processes. The research program proposed here is divided into four interrelated themes.
